mirror of
https://github.com/archlinuxarm/PKGBUILDs.git
synced 2025-03-09 00:17:31 +00:00
extra/java7-openjdk: remove aarch64 patch
This commit is contained in:
parent
1a8b319d13
commit
3a940b5285
2 changed files with 3 additions and 20 deletions
|
@ -8,7 +8,6 @@
|
|||
# - --enable-zero
|
||||
# - added our architectures to set _JARCH
|
||||
# - strip -D_FORTIFY_SOURCE=2 from C/CXXFLAGS
|
||||
# - patch out aarch64 code that fails to build
|
||||
|
||||
pkgname=('jre7-openjdk-headless' 'jre7-openjdk' 'jdk7-openjdk' 'openjdk7-src')
|
||||
pkgbase=java7-openjdk
|
||||
|
@ -40,8 +39,7 @@ source=(${_icedtea_url}/source/icedtea-${_icedtea_ver}.tar.gz
|
|||
icedtea_${_icedtea_ver}_langtools.tar.bz2::${_drops_url}/langtools.tar.bz2
|
||||
icedtea_${_icedtea_ver}_hotspot.tar.bz2::${_drops_url}/hotspot.tar.bz2
|
||||
fontconfig-paths.diff
|
||||
openjdk7_nonreparenting-wm.diff
|
||||
vmstructs.diff)
|
||||
openjdk7_nonreparenting-wm.diff)
|
||||
|
||||
# http://icedtea.classpath.org/bugzilla/show_bug.cgi?id=2357
|
||||
|
||||
|
@ -54,8 +52,7 @@ sha256sums=('c19eafacd23c81179934acab123511c424cd07c094739fa33778bf7cc80e14d0'
|
|||
'a53fe8912b8190d82615778cf8bfb77202a55adcdc5bacc56ce7738b6a654335'
|
||||
'984918bcb571fecebd490160935bb282c60eb9e17b4fc8fc77733d8da164c33a'
|
||||
'9ad943ceb3dbcdf45d72974fc3667886a7ed65c69ab9abc17be5412827551a7f'
|
||||
'56b919ababb13bd6afdcdaceb112b529b6e82539255f2dae9a7e5eb91645164b'
|
||||
'4d59e85aa42a52f688e3b80f8c5e0bb06f7dd52327fbbd46ee57fddfa254f335')
|
||||
'56b919ababb13bd6afdcdaceb112b529b6e82539255f2dae9a7e5eb91645164b')
|
||||
|
||||
noextract=(icedtea_${_icedtea_ver}_openjdk.tar.bz2
|
||||
icedtea_${_icedtea_ver}_corba.tar.bz2
|
||||
|
@ -89,8 +86,7 @@ build() {
|
|||
|
||||
cp "${srcdir}"/*.diff "${srcdir}"/icedtea-${_icedtea_ver}/patches
|
||||
export DISTRIBUTION_PATCHES="patches/fontconfig-paths.diff \
|
||||
patches/openjdk7_nonreparenting-wm.diff \
|
||||
patches/vmstructs.diff"
|
||||
patches/openjdk7_nonreparenting-wm.diff"
|
||||
|
||||
if [ "$_bootstrap" = "1" ]; then
|
||||
BOOTSTRAPOPT="--enable-bootstrap --with-ecj-jar=/usr/share/java/ecj.jar"
|
||||
|
|
|
@ -1,13 +0,0 @@
|
|||
--- openjdk/hotspot/src/share/vm/runtime/vmStructs.cpp.orig 2015-07-21 19:07:36.946010099 -0600
|
||||
+++ openjdk/hotspot/src/share/vm/runtime/vmStructs.cpp 2015-07-21 19:07:55.625685939 -0600
|
||||
@@ -843,10 +843,6 @@
|
||||
/***********************************/ \
|
||||
\
|
||||
static_field(StubRoutines, _call_stub_return_address, address) \
|
||||
- AARCH64_ONLY( \
|
||||
- static_field(StubRoutines, _updateBytesCRC32, address) \
|
||||
- static_field(StubRoutines, _crc_table_adr, address) \
|
||||
- ) \
|
||||
\
|
||||
/***************************************/ \
|
||||
/* PcDesc and other compiled code info */ \
|
Loading…
Reference in a new issue